首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

避免多模式数据库上的代码重复

多模式数据库是指具备多种数据模型的数据库系统,可以同时支持关系型、文档型、图形数据库等多种数据模型。它解决了在传统关系型数据库中,不同类型数据需要使用不同数据库的问题,从而避免了代码重复的情况。

优势:

  1. 简化开发:多模式数据库提供了多种数据模型的支持,开发人员可以根据实际需求选择最合适的数据模型进行开发,从而简化了开发过程。
  2. 灵活性:多模式数据库可以同时存储和查询不同类型的数据,提供了更灵活的数据访问方式。
  3. 提高性能:由于多模式数据库可以根据数据的实际类型选择最适合的存储方式和查询方式,因此可以提高数据库的性能和查询效率。

应用场景:

  1. 大型企业应用:多模式数据库可以满足大型企业应用中各种类型数据的存储和查询需求,提供更加全面的功能支持。
  2. 社交网络:社交网络中包含了大量的关系数据和文本数据,多模式数据库可以同时处理这些不同类型的数据,提供更好的性能和用户体验。
  3. 物联网应用:物联网应用中涉及到各种不同类型的数据,多模式数据库可以方便地存储和查询这些数据,提供更好的数据管理和分析能力。

腾讯云产品推荐:腾讯云的多模式数据库产品是TDSQL(TencentDB for TDSQL),它是一种支持多种数据模型的分布式数据库产品。TDSQL提供了关系型、文档型、时序型等多种数据模型的支持,适用于各种不同的应用场景。

更多关于TDSQL的详细介绍和使用方式,请参考腾讯云官方文档:TDSQL产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Android开发笔记(一百七十五)利用Room简化数据库操作

    虽然Android提供了数据库帮助器,但是开发者在进行数据库编程时仍有诸多不便,比如每次增加一张新表,开发者都得手工实现以下代码逻辑: 1、重写数据库帮助器的onCreate方法,添加该表的建表语句; 2、在插入记录之时,必须将数据实例的属性值逐一赋给该表的各字段; 3、在查询记录之时,必须遍历结果集游标,把各字段值逐一赋给数据实例; 4、每次读写操作之前,都要先开启数据库连接;读写操作之后,又要关闭数据库连接; 上述的处理操作无疑存在不少重复劳动,数年来引得开发者叫苦连连。为此各类数据库处理框架纷纷涌现,包括GreenDao、OrmLite、Realm等等,可谓百花齐放。眼见SQLite渐渐乏人问津,谷歌公司干脆整了个自己的数据库框架名叫Room,该框架同样基于SQLite,但通过注解技术极大简化了数据库操作,减少了原来相当一部分编码工作量。 由于Room并未集成到SDK中,而是作为第三方框架提供,因此首先要修改模块的build.gradle文件,往dependencies节点添加下面两行配置,表示导入指定版本的Room库:

    01
    领券